The Bright School-New Orleans is a small primary and secondary education institution based in New Orleans, Louisiana. Founded in 1959 in Uptown New Orleans, it originally provided services for deaf and hard of hearing children, including speech therapy, language lessons, and auditory training. With advances in technology and earlier identification of hearing loss, the school shifted toward early intervention, extending its work to children from birth to three years old. Its mission centers on developing and supporting children with cochlear implants and providing quality childcare with trained staff. The school runs three programs: Language Says it All, a collaboration with the New Orleans Speech and Hearing Center and a local child care facility; individualized lessons through Louisiana Early Steps; and Infant and Toddler Signing, which together focus on early communication development.
